Man's Higher Consciousness is a book written by Hilton Hotema and originally published in 1962. The book explores the concept of higher consciousness and how it can be achieved by individuals. Hotema argues that humans have the potential to reach a higher state of consciousness through spiritual practices and a deeper understanding of the universe. He also discusses the importance of diet, exercise, and meditation in achieving this state. The book delves into topics such as the nature of reality, the power of the mind, and the role of spirituality in human evolution. Hotema draws on a range of spiritual and philosophical traditions to support his arguments.
